Personal Electronic Die Cutting Market Overview
The global Personal Electronic Die Cutting Market size is projected to grow from USD 1047.62 million in 2026 to USD 1107.44 million in 2027, reaching USD 1726.77 million by 2035, expanding at a CAGR of 5.71% during the forecast period.
The market has witnessed significant adoption across North America and Europe, driven by rising DIY trends and increasing usage in educational institutions and craft industries. In 2024 alone, over 5.2 million units were shipped globally, reflecting a 12% year-on-year growth in unit sales.
In the USA, the market accounts for approximately 35% of global demand, with nearly 1.8 million units sold in 2024. Schools, hobbyists, and small-scale enterprises increasingly rely on personal electronic die cutting machines for precision crafting and customized designs. Over 42% of home-based users prefer machines with built-in Bluetooth for seamless device connectivity, while professional studios adopt more advanced models with enhanced cutting capacity. The trend toward personalized crafting solutions is also driving increased adoption in the commercial sector, including stationery and event decoration businesses.

Personal Electronic Die Cutting Market Trends
The Personal Electronic Die Cutting market is witnessing a shift toward advanced automation and multi-material compatibility, with over 48% of users adopting machines capable of cutting paper, vinyl, fabric, and thin metal sheets in 2024. In North America alone, 1.2 million units were purchased by hobbyists and small businesses, reflecting a 10% growth in multi-material machine adoption compared to 2023. The trend of Bluetooth-enabled machines is also gaining momentum, accounting for 42% of total sales, as users increasingly demand wireless connectivity for laptop and mobile devices. Schools and professional studios have contributed significantly, with over 1,000 educational institutions integrating these devices into art and design programs, supporting creative skill development.
